Manchester United have sent scout to watch Cristiano Ronaldo Jr. on Portugal U-15 debut
Manchester United are reportedly keeping a close eye on the progress of Cristiano Ronaldo Jr., sending a scout to watch the 14-year-old make his debut for Portugal Under-15s this week.

Several European sides, including United, are said to be monitoring Ronaldo Jr progress.
The Sun reports that the United representative was among many scouts from top European clubs present at Portugal's 4-1 victory over Japan on Tuesday.
Cristiano Jr., who came on as a substitute in the match held in Croatia, donned the iconic No. 7 jersey previously made famous by his legendary father at Old Trafford.

Manchester United are already familiar with the teenager's talents, having had him within their youth academy during Cristiano Ronaldo's second spell at the club. Despite departing with his father to join Al-Nassr's youth setup, the Red Devils are seemingly maintaining their interest in his development.
However, United are not alone in tracking the progress of the young forward. Scouts from their Europa League final opponents, Tottenham Hotspur, were also present, alongside representatives from several Bundesliga clubs.

This widespread interest underscores the potential surrounding Cristiano Jr. as he embarks on his international youth career.
The youngster will be hoping to feature in Portugal Under-15s' matches against Greece and England as he looks to impress the watching scouts.
